A change of 0.04 V takes place between the base and the emitter when an input signal is connected to the CE transistor amplifier. As a result, 20μA change take place in the base current and a change of 2mA takes place in the collector current. Find the input resistance and AC current gain.
Options
(a) 1 kΩ, 100
(b) 2 kΩ, 100
(c) 2 kΩ, 200
(d) 1 kΩ, 200
Correct Answer:
2 kΩ, 100
